The teeth can overlap from the lower teeth but also … WebThis is the most common cause of incisor malocclusion in the rabbit. Trauma to the teeth or head can also result in incisor pathology. ... Trans-illumination should reveal a pink triangle, and the tooth should be trimmed 1mm above that. Trimming incisors can usually be done without sedation in co-operative rabbits.
